Compare San Fernando to Lawndale

This post compares San Fernando, California to Lawndale, California across various dimensions, including population, median income, median age, percentage of housing that is rental, percent of households with kids, and other demographics.

Dimension San Fernando (city) Lawndale (city)
Population 24,581 33,191
Income (median) $37,371 $37,317
Home Value (median) $370,300 $417,600
White 57% 42%
Black 1% 10%
Asian 1% 10%
With Kids 49% 39%
Age (median) 33 35
Rentals 45% 67%
